kali如何命令行启动服务器
-
要在Kali Linux上通过命令行启动服务器,可以按照以下步骤进行操作。
-
选择服务器软件:首先,确定使用哪种服务器软件。常见的选择包括Apache、Nginx和OpenSSH等。选择一个最适合你需求的服务器软件,并确保它已经安装在Kali Linux上。
-
启动服务器:要在命令行上启动服务器,打开终端并执行以下命令:
sudo service <服务器软件名> start将
<服务器软件名>替换为之前选择的服务器软件的名称。例如,如果你选择了Apache作为服务器软件,那么命令将是:sudo service apache2 start输入你的管理员密码后,服务器将启动并开始监听指定的端口。
-
确认服务器是否成功启动:为了确认服务器是否成功启动并运行,可以执行以下命令:
sudo service <服务器软件名> status同样,将
<服务器软件名>替换为你选择的服务器软件的名称,并可以看到服务器的状态信息,例如运行或停止。如果服务器成功启动,你还可以通过访问
http://localhost来验证服务器是否正常运行。如果你看到默认的欢迎页面或某些指示页面,那么服务器已经成功启动。 -
配置服务器:一旦服务器成功启动,你可能需要对其进行一些配置,例如更改默认文档根目录、添加虚拟主机或配置SSL证书等。具体配置方法将根据你选择的服务器软件而有所不同。你可以参考相关的文档或在线资源来了解如何对你选择的服务器软件进行配置。
总结起来,要通过命令行启动服务器,在Kali Linux上执行适当的命令来启动选择的服务器软件。确保你已经安装了所需的服务器软件,并在启动后进行必要的配置。通过检查服务器状态和访问
http://localhost,可以验证服务器是否成功启动并正常运行。1年前 -
-
要在Kali Linux上通过命令行启动服务器,您可以使用以下步骤:
-
打开终端:在Kali Linux上,终端是您执行命令的窗口。您可以通过在屏幕上单击右键,然后选择“打开终端”来打开终端。
-
确定服务器类型:首先,您需要确定要启动的服务器类型。有很多种类型的服务器,如Web服务器(如Apache)、FTP服务器(如ProFTPD)和SSH服务器(如OpenSSH)等。
-
安装服务器软件:如果您尚未安装所需的服务器软件,则需要先安装它。通过使用命令“sudo apt-get install 软件名称”来安装软件。例如,要安装Apache HTTP服务器,您可以使用命令“sudo apt-get install apache2”来安装。
-
启动服务器:一旦软件安装完成,您可以使用相应的命令来启动服务器。以下是一些常见的服务器启动命令示例:
- 启动Apache服务器:使用命令“sudo service apache2 start”来启动Apache服务器。
- 启动FTP服务器:使用命令“sudo service proftpd start”来启动ProFTPD服务器。
- 启动SSH服务器:使用命令“sudo service ssh start”来启动OpenSSH服务器。
请注意,不同类型的服务器可能有不同的启动命令。您可以在相应的文档或官方网站上查找特定服务器的启动命令。
- 验证服务器已启动:启动服务器后,您可以验证服务器是否正在运行。您可以使用以下方法之一:
- 检查服务状态:使用命令“sudo service 服务名称 status”(例如“sudo service apache2 status”)来检查服务器的状态。如果服务正在运行,该命令将显示“active”。
- 测试连接:对于Web服务器,您可以在浏览器中输入“localhost”或服务器的IP地址来连接到服务器。如果服务器正常运行,您将看到默认的欢迎页面。
请注意,您需要适应您配置的服务器和服务器类型的特定命令和参数。以上步骤提供了一个基本的指南,可帮助您在Kali Linux上通过命令行启动服务器。
1年前 -
-
Kali是一种基于Debian的渗透测试和网络安全操作系统。要在Kali中使用命令行启动服务器,您可以按照以下步骤进行操作:
-
安装所需软件:
在Kali中,您可以使用许多不同的工具和技术来启动服务器。根据您的需求,您可以选择安装Apache、Nginx、OpenSSH等不同的服务器软件。您可以使用以下命令来安装这些软件:sudo apt update sudo apt install apache2 # 安装Apache sudo apt install nginx # 安装Nginx sudo apt install openssh-server # 安装OpenSSH -
启动服务器:
一旦您安装了所需的软件,您可以使用以下命令来启动服务器:-
如果已安装Apache,则可以使用以下命令启动Apache服务器:
sudo service apache2 start -
如果已安装Nginx,则可以使用以下命令启动Nginx服务器:
sudo service nginx start -
如果已安装OpenSSH,则可以使用以下命令启动OpenSSH服务器:
sudo service ssh start
这些命令将启动相应的服务器,并将其设置为在系统启动时自动启动。
-
-
配置服务器:
在启动服务器之前,您可能需要进行一些配置。例如,您可能需要指定服务器上要监听的端口,配置虚拟主机,或者设置安全性选项。- 针对Apache,您可以编辑
/etc/apache2/apache2.conf文件来进行配置。 - 针对Nginx,您可以编辑
/etc/nginx/nginx.conf文件来进行配置。 - 针对OpenSSH,您可以编辑
/etc/ssh/sshd_config文件来进行配置。
注意:在修改配置文件之后,您需要重新启动相应的服务器才能使配置生效。
- 针对Apache,您可以编辑
-
测试服务器:
一旦服务器启动并配置完成,您可以通过浏览器或者其他网络工具来测试服务器是否正常工作。您可以使用服务器的IP地址或域名以及相应的端口访问服务器。例如,对于Apache,默认情况下,您可以使用
http://localhost或者http://服务器的IP地址来测试服务器是否正常运行。
以上是在Kali中使用命令行启动服务器的基本步骤。根据不同的服务器软件和您的需求,可能还需要进行一些额外的配置和调整。请参考相应的文档和资源以获取更多详细信息。
1年前 -